Welcome aboard! Quick note on our SQL linting setup for the Quarrelbrook repo: every .sql file runs through our in-house linter, which enforces uppercase keywords, explicit column lists (no SELECT *), and a trailing semicolon. CI will block your merge otherwise, so run it locally first. To pull the linter config and shared snippets, you'll need access to the contractor vault — your lead already provisioned a seat. Unlock it with the recovery passphrase shown below.

recovery phrase for tafop-fawep: zorwyn-ulaox

Quick heads-up on Pinwheel UI versioning: we cut a minor release every sprint, and anything touching component props needs a changeset file in the PR. No changeset, no merge — the bot will nag you. Majors are rare and go through the design council first. The full policy, with examples of what counts as breaking, lives on the internal page below.

wiki page, bahip-yahip: https://grafana.qirvanlabs.corp/browse/display/projects/cc3a1b9dbfc9

The tax-rate lookup cache in the Breva checkout service worries me. Entries are keyed only by region code, so a stale or poisoned entry would apply the wrong rate to every order in that region until expiry. Please verify: TTLs are short enough to bound exposure, negative lookups aren't cached, and the refresh path revalidates against the signed rate feed rather than trusting upstream blindly. Also confirm eviction is size-bounded so an attacker can't churn the keyspace. Current cache settings for review:

limits module of yagaf-yajef:
RATE_LIMITS = {
    "novwyn": 950,
    "wenath": 428,
    "prawyn": 413,
    "gorvan": 539,
    "praael": 870,
    "drumir": 113,
    "gordor": 439,
}

### Scheduling Endpoint

The Verdantly scheduler accepts POST requests to `/v2/schedules`, where each payload specifies a plant identifier, watering interval in hours, and an optional moisture threshold. Requests exceeding fifty schedules are rejected with a 413. All calls must authenticate against the internal Sproutcore gateway, which requires the key shown below.

gateway credential: vxb3-p91